Anyway, for those (frankly perverts!) who have, you might find the following interesting: the man who stole it way back when, according to a feature in Rolling Stone, stole the tape from the couple because they owed him $20,000 (£15,000) for work in their Malibu mansion.

Image: PA

Yes, electrician Rand Gauthier nabbed the homemade porno in a fit of rage after he confronted Tommy Lee with a general contractor only to be threatened with a gun and told to the 'get the fuck off his property'.

Gauthier stole the giant safe placed in their garage, containing Lee's guns and Anderson's jewellery. It was pot luck that he discovered the bone-athon VHS.
